Mr Saunders before His Constituents.
[Pbbss Association.]
Chbistohubch, This day.
Mr- A, Saunders, M.H J&. for Selwya, addressed a veil attended meeting of his constituents last night. He detailed some of the events of the session, explained why he had given a general support to the Government, and he enumerated tome of the points on which he differed from them. He. supported their financial proposals, but -opposed the appointments that were made to the Legislative Council as wrong in principle, and oondemned the increased payment to. members and the inoreaie in the number of Ministers to seven. He said that as the Council s 'amendments regarding women's franchise were not important, the Government conld have passed the Bill if they were desirous of doing so.. A vote of thanks and confidence was proposed, and also an amendment of thanks only, On a show of bands being taken, the Chairman could not decide, md tbe flieetiog broke op. ■
